    Folks, here is an update on the Character Repertoires discussion.

    After my ping, I got eight responses from various people expressing some
    level of interest in the project. The input also included some thoughts on
    the challenges, and pointers to prior related work.

    There were several suggestions about tackling this topic within an existing
    group. However, there doesn't seem to be a clear match for this; and the
    interest came from people that are not clumped into any particular group.

    So after discussing it with Harry I recommend creating a new PWG working
    group called Character-Repertoires. I have posted a draft charter for this
    group at ftp://ftp.pwg.org/pub/pwg/Character-Repertoires/CharterCR.htm.

    I have a personal commitment next week and won't be in New Orleans. If
    possible I would like it if y'all could discuss this at the plenary. If
    you decide to proceed with this as a candidate new group, I am willing to
    act as chairman. Next steps would include setting up a reflector, getting
    the charter ready for formal vote, and starting the technical work.
